/**
* RFC 2183 / 5987 style Content-Disposition filename (best-effort).
* @param {string | null} headerVal
* @returns {string | null} basename-safe segment or null
*/
export function filenameFromContentDisposition(headerVal) {
if (!headerVal || typeof headerVal !== 'string') return null
const h = headerVal.trim()
const star = h.match(/filename\*\s*=\s*(?:UTF-8''|utf-8'')?([^;\s]+)/i)
if (star) {
try {
const raw = star[1].replace(/^["']|["']$/g, '')
const decoded = decodeURIComponent(raw)
const base = decoded.split(/[/\\]/).pop()
return base || null
} catch {
const base = star[1].split(/[/\\]/).pop()
return base || null
}
}
const q = h.match(/filename\s*=\s*"((?:\\.|[^"\\])*)"/i)
if (q) {
const inner = q[1].replace(/\\(.)/g, '$1')
const base = inner.split(/[/\\]/).pop()
return base || null
}
const plain = h.match(/filename\s*=\s*([^;\s]+)/i)
if (plain) {
const base = plain[1]
.replace(/^["']|["']$/g, '')
.split(/[/\\]/)
.pop()
return base || null
}
return null
}
/** Reject absolute paths and `..` segments from server-provided names (-J). */
function safeRemoteFilename(name) {
if (!name || typeof name !== 'string') return null
const t = name.trim()
if (!t || t.includes('..') || path.posix.isAbsolute(t)) return null
const base = path.posix.basename(t)
return base || null
}

/**
* curl -I -L: send HEAD first; after any 3xx, follow with GET (curl man: "GET is used after redirect").
* Using fetch(HEAD, redirect:'follow') keeps HEAD on each hop and breaks many CDNs; manual hops match curl.
* @returns {{ response: Response, redirectCount: number }}
*/
async function fetchHeadWithLocationFollow(
fetchFn,
startUrl,
hdr,
signal,
fetchExtra = {}
) {
let url = startUrl
let method = 'HEAD'
let redirectCount = 0
for (let hop = 0; hop < CURL_MAX_REDIRECTS; hop++) {
const res = await fetchFn(url, {
method,
headers: hdr,
redirect: 'manual',
signal,
body: undefined,
...fetchExtra
})
if (res.status >= 300 && res.status < 400) {
const loc = res.headers.get('Location')
if (!loc) return { response: res, redirectCount }
let nextUrl
try {
nextUrl = new URL(loc, url).href
} catch {
return { response: res, redirectCount }
}
method = 'GET'
redirectCount++
try {
if (res.body && typeof res.body.cancel === 'function')
await res.body.cancel()
} catch {
/* ignore */
}
url = nextUrl
continue
}
return { response: res, redirectCount }
}
return {
response: new Response('', {
status: 310,
statusText: 'Too many redirects'
}),
redirectCount
}
}
